Research interests

Over the last years, fluorine chemistry became an indispensable tool in medicinal chemistry. The trifluoromethoxy moiety has stirred up interest due to its special electronical and physico-chemical properties. Indeed, its incorporation into a molecule contributes to an increase in lipophilicity and metabolic stability

Clémence’s contributions to this vibrant field revolve around the development of a novel reactant able to release the trifluoromethoxide anion as a stable solution, which can be used to perform trifluoromethoxylation. The degradation of the anion has also been used to obtain new fluorinated compound such as carbamoyl fluoride. Beyond methodological development, Clémence’s research is focussed on studying the properties of these new fluorinated compounds through stability, lipophilicity studies and radiolabelling.
